Output d51a224922facafa57ddff10be680184e60fd70f3143c218c19bbf3dd506211b:0

value
19000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5e3bfc50cdef6417915c231550f40f2bcca3fb OP_EQUAL
address
3HDqgfpjmAaCYkU6Y5s5ANpTay6s5gk9pT
transaction
d51a224922facafa57ddff10be680184e60fd70f3143c218c19bbf3dd506211b
confirmations
448931
spent
true